We highlight the escalating threat of scans targeting Java Spring Boot's "/actuator/heapdump" endpoint, a significant data leakage vector, and the continued exploitation of weak login credentials in ESAFENET CDG 3 Document Management Systems. These incidents underscore the persistent danger of misconfigurations and basic vulnerabilities, even in security-focused products.We also examine an emerging underground market for reselling LLM tokens, a trend indicating unauthorized AI resource consumption that demands vigilant API key monitoring. On a positive note, we discuss advancements in AI and security automation, including GitHub and PyPI's new time-based defenses in Dependabot, designed to mitigate supply chain attack impacts. Additionally, we point to valuable resources like Google Cloud Tech's guide on building BigQuery AI agents, offering practical avenues for leveraging AI in security. Key takeaways include immediately securing Spring Boot endpoints, conducting thorough audits of document management systems, and evaluating AI agent tooling for internal automation.
